Additives in HDPE Pipe Fittings: Enhancing Durability
High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E) pipe fittings are widely used in water supply, gas distribution, sewage systems, and industrial piping. One of the reasons for their long service life and exceptional performance is the use of additives during manufacturing. These additives enhance the mechanical, thermal, and chemical resistance properties of HDPE, ensuring that the fittings can withstand harsh environments and prolonged use. Understanding the role of additives helps engineers and contractors appreciate why HDPE fittings are considered one of the most durable piping solutions available.

1. Why Additives Matter in HDPE Fittings
Although HDPE itself is a strong and flexible polymer, certain external factors-such as UV radiation, chemical exposure, or mechanical stress-can compromise its durability. Additives are introduced during production to counter these vulnerabilities and extend the lifespan of the fittings. By modifying the polymer's performance characteristics, additives ensure that HDPE fittings maintain their integrity even under challenging operating conditions. This makes them reliable in both urban infrastructure and industrial environments.
2. UV Stabilizers for Outdoor Applications
One of the most common threats to plastic materials is ultraviolet (UV) radiation from sunlight. Long-term exposure can cause photo-degradation, leading to cracks, discoloration, and reduced strength. To prevent this, HDPE pipe fittings are often manufactured with carbon black or other UV stabilizers. Carbon black absorbs and dissipates UV rays, protecting the polymer chains from damage. This additive allows HDPE fittings to be used in outdoor installations, such as irrigation systems or above-ground pipelines, without sacrificing durability.
3. Antioxidants for Thermal and Oxidative Stability
HDPE fittings are frequently exposed to fluctuating temperatures and oxygen-rich environments, both of which can accelerate polymer degradation. Antioxidant additives are included to combat these effects. They slow down the oxidation process and prevent thermal aging, ensuring that the material retains its flexibility and mechanical strength. With the addition of antioxidants, HDPE fittings can perform reliably in hot water systems, industrial piping, and areas where temperature variations are frequent.
4. Chemical Resistance Enhancers
Industrial applications often involve exposure to aggressive chemicals such as acids, alkalis, or solvents. While HDPE naturally has good chemical resistance, certain additives can further enhance its ability to withstand such conditions. By reinforcing the polymer's molecular structure, these additives prevent swelling, cracking, or softening when exposed to chemicals. This makes HDPE pipe fittings highly suitable for wastewater treatment plants, chemical processing facilities, and other demanding industrial systems.
5. Processing Aids and Performance Optimizers
In addition to protective additives, manufacturers also use processing aids that improve the quality and consistency of HDPE fittings. These include slip agents, impact modifiers, and colorants. Slip agents reduce friction during extrusion and molding, ensuring smooth surfaces and precise dimensions. Impact modifiers increase toughness, making the fittings more resistant to mechanical stress and ground movement. Meanwhile, colorants not only improve aesthetics but also provide easy identification of fittings in complex piping systems.
6. Contribution to Long-Term Sustainability
The use of additives in HDPE pipe fittings not only improves durability but also supports sustainability. By extending service life, additives reduce the need for frequent replacements, lowering both material consumption and maintenance costs. Many additives, such as carbon black, are highly efficient and require only small amounts to deliver long-lasting protection. Additionally, HDPE fittings remain recyclable, even with additives, contributing to circular economy practices and environmentally responsible construction.
